QUETTA: Balochistan Chief Minister Sarfaraz Bugti visited police Hawaldar Habib Ur Rehman at Trauma Centre Quetta on Monday. He was seriously injured in firing by gunmen while guarding a polio team in Chaman.

Despite persistent threats tar­­g­eting health workers and security personnel, Hawaldar Rehman continued serving on the frontline to help ensure chi­ldren are protected from polio.

During the visit, the chief minister inquired after the condition of the injured police officer and directed doctors to provide him with the best possible medical treatment.

Praising his courage and dedication, Mr Bugti said those protecting innocent children and supporting the fight against polio are the true heroes of the nation.

“The enemies of peace and humanity cannot weaken our resolve through such cowardly attacks,” the chief minister said, adding that the sacrifices of police personnel and health workers would always be remembered with respect and pride.

He said the courage shown by Hawaldar Rehman sends a strong message that the fight against polio and terrorism will continue despite all threats.
